Although, for now lets start by getting people familiar with it.  You want everyone to be aware of your new restaurant, and a great way to make that happen is through flyers.  Flyers are great because they are inexpensive to make, easy to make, and you can really put them anywhere.  They may be important to make, but it is also important to have all the information you want on them.

What to put on your flyer:

  • Make sure you put the name of your restaurant.
  • Add a picture to make it more appealing, and easier to recognize.
  • Write the location, and how to get there. ( A map is always helpful)
  • Write what kind of food you have.  (A menu may help)
  • Write a little background information about the owner.
  • Also, write down what kind of specials you’re having for your grand opening.
  • Write down the name of your website.

A flyer is great because it allows people to read all this information for such a cheap price.  Pass out as many as you can, and a tip is to write a coupon on the flyer, (something like $2 off your meal if you present this flyer.)  This will give you a good idea how many people used and found the flyer.  Make sure you advertise, and if you create a flyer with all this information on it, you’ll be all set!
